tune looks really rich, target afr should be high 11's. Measure with calipers from outside pulley grooves where belt rides to get pulley size, not on pulley lip, on raised part of grooves. Whats the timming look like?

Lower the cr the more boost you can run to make. I've seen down to 11.5 before but the 10.8 is pretty rich. With stock motor think I was 12-12.5 somewhere around there, but all depends what the timing is also.

with 9:1 I would say you should be able to get 12-15 psi. Bigger crank pulley and/or smaller charger pulley. If your getting 430rwhp your about 500hp. Since stock rods and all and 5800 redline I would say I wouldnt go more than 550 hp that will roughly put yeah at 470 rwhp. just remember the faster you spin it the better the parts need to be. The LT1 powder metal rods were good though. Think I remember seeing 450hp they would handle, but I was way past that with mine also.

62,000 rpm is the max impeller speed of the P-1SC.
To determine the impeller speed, the following formula is used:

Maximum impeller speed = crankshaft pulley diameter (N1) divided by supercharger pulley diameter (N2),multiplied by the step-up ratio (4.10 for the P-series/D series - 5.40 for the F series), multiplied by engine rpm at redline.

10.8/1 is really rich, by the way. Bob
